Welcome to the Knickerbocker, a charming and modern farmhouse nestled on Pioneer Road in Draper, Utah. Surrounded by the majestic beauty of the Wasatch Mountains, this home is the ideal base for outdoor enthusiasts year-round. With easy access to seven nearby ski resorts and an array of outdoor adventures in Ogden Valley, Park City, Big & Little Cottonwood Canyons, Sundance & Provo Canyon, and more, the possibilities for exploration are endless.
The Knickerbocker boasts a unique allure, being the only house on the block with a quaint picket fence that sets it apart. Tucked back from the road amidst trees, this home offers a sense of seclusion while still being conveniently located near shopping, dining, and recreational activities.
